Taro Logo

Software Systems Engineer

Iron Mountain Solutions, Inc. is a company supporting the Apache Attack Helicopter Project Management Office (AAH-PMO).
Huntsville, AL, USA
Embedded
Senior Software Engineer
In-Person
10+ years of experience
Defense
This job posting may no longer be active. You may be interested in these related jobs instead:

Description For Software Systems Engineer

Iron Mountain Solutions, Inc. is seeking a highly qualified Software Systems Engineer supporting the Apache Attack Helicopter Project Management Office (AAH-PMO) located in the Huntsville, AL area. The ideal candidate should have excellent program management, organizational, and communication skills with experience in managing aircraft system software.

Key responsibilities include:

  • Applying sound acquisition and systems software engineering practices and principles to all assigned projects
  • Supporting the Product Office team as the software lead and ensuring all software requirements are met
  • Assisting the Assistant Program Manager in ensuring cost, schedule, and performance of the system(s) are met
  • Ensuring all software requirements are captured correctly in the Statement of Work (SOW)
  • Conducting reviews and providing feedback on software document deliverables
  • Providing technical input and recommendations for mitigation of findings identified during testing and evaluation

Requirements:

  • Bachelor's degree in an engineering discipline or related technology degree
  • 10 years of relevant experience
  • Experience in writing software requirements and conducting technical evaluations
  • Excellent Program Management experience
  • Software experience with embedded systems and Real Time Operating Systems (RTOS)
  • Knowledge of Modular Open Systems Approach (MOSA)
  • Ability to obtain and maintain a Secret level security clearance

This role offers the opportunity to work closely with various stakeholders, including the Software Branch Chief, engineers, pilots, technicians, government contracting agencies, and vendors. The position involves occasional travel (estimated at <25%) and may require occasional physical activities such as standing, walking, and lifting up to 25 pounds.

Iron Mountain Solutions is an Equal Opportunity Employer and a Service-Disabled Veteran-Owned Small Business (SDVOSB), offering a chance to contribute to important projects in the defense sector while working in a supportive and inclusive environment.

Last updated 9 months ago

Responsibilities For Software Systems Engineer

  • Apply sound acquisition and systems software engineering practices
  • Support Product Office team as software lead
  • Assist Assistant Program Manager in ensuring cost, schedule, and performance
  • Ensure software requirements are captured in Statement of Work
  • Conduct reviews of software document deliverables
  • Provide technical input and recommendations for mitigation of findings during testing

Requirements For Software Systems Engineer

  • Bachelor's degree in engineering or related technology field
  • 10 years relevant experience
  • Experience in writing software requirements and conducting technical evaluations
  • Excellent Program Management experience
  • Software experience with embedded systems and Real Time Operating Systems (RTOS)
  • Knowledge of Modular Open Systems Approach (MOSA)
  • Ability to obtain and maintain a Secret level security clearance
  • Excellent organizational and communication skills

Benefits For Software Systems Engineer

Relocation Benefits
  • Relocation Benefits

Interested in this job?